This is also something I wanted to propose to give a thought at some point:

That the player can stack (at least) smaller items in your inventory, like torches, potions, herbs etc. I fear as soon as the inventory items are increasing we won't get around stacking at some point. Also not of major importance for now, but something to consider, I guess.

Related to the inventory stacking is items stacking in the rooms. Currently a meadow of plants & herbs where you can pick up 3 plants of the same kind simply show: lothan flower, lothan flower, lothan flower. Not very nice, but maybe possible to change somehow in the long run.

Yes that's a nice idea which always existed at the back of my head as well but never sat down to code it.

There is some necessary stacking implemented but it is for weapons only e.g. you can drag arrows of the same type in your inventory to stack them. This is also true for weapons like throwing daggers or darts.

... and then I must also implement un-stacking so things are always more complex than what they seem to be.

Idea: I remember for example that "Arx Fatalis" had a nice system for inventory expanding - that you start off with a small backpack, then during the game you can get another, bigger one. Then you can switch between item 1-20 and items 21-40 etc. by clicking a scroll arrow. So this game doesn't need any additional containers, but keeps all in the main inventory, which is simply expanded a bit. Guess it was quite practical this way and perhaps a possibility.
